tune2fs & fsck


When tune2fs decides that it is time to check the file system, what command line switches does it use when executing fsck?

(That's another inconsistency I've noticed, the man page for tune2fs indicates that e2fsck is used but the syslog indicates that fsck is being invoked by tune2fs. What I'm I missing here?)

Moreover, if fsck/e2fsck encounters a problem with the file system when invoked by tune2fs, will user intervention be necessary? (e.g. is -p used?) My system does not have a front end so that will be impossible.

Hey Hey Hey What are you talking about!
tune2fs doesn't calls e2fsck or fsck at all. It sets parameters in the ext2fs or ext3 filesystem directly. e2fsck checks these parameters from filesystem and does accordingly. And fsck is just a front-end for e2fsck and many others.

Well my newbie status has been confirmed but I think my questions remain. Can e2fsck be run w/o user intervention (e.g. -p or -y) in this manner? If so, how?

Again, I have no front end to my system and I'm trying to determine if enabling file system check via tune2fs is feasible. It makes no sense to me to enable this check if there is a potential that the system will be waiting for user intervention that will never happen.
